import type { TransactionReceipt } from '../Transaction.js'; /** TIP-403 policy type. */ export type PolicyType = 'whitelist' | 'blacklist'; /** * Reference to a TIP-403 policy. * * - `'reject-all'` – built-in policy that rejects everything (id `0`). * - `'allow-all'` – built-in policy that allows everything (id `1`). * - `bigint` – a custom policy id (`>= 2`), e.g. one returned by * {@link policy.create}. */ export type PolicyRef = 'reject-all' | 'allow-all' | bigint; /** Reason an inbound transfer or mint was blocked by a receive policy. */ export type BlockedReason = ReceivePolicyReceipt.BlockedReason; /** * Claimer authorized to reclaim blocked funds. * * - `'sender'` – the originator of the funds may reclaim them (default). * - `'self'` – the account configuring the policy may reclaim them. * - `Address` – a delegated third party may reclaim them. */ export type Claimer = 'sender' | 'self' | Address; /** * Burns the funds backing a blocked receipt. * * Requires the caller to hold the token's `BURN_BLOCKED_ROLE`, and is only * valid when the receipt's policy subject is currently unauthorized as a sender * under the token's TIP-403 policy. * * @example * ```ts * import { createClient, http } from 'viem' * import { tempo } from 'viem/chains' * import { Actions } from 'viem/tempo' * import { privateKeyToAccount } from 'viem/accounts' * * const client = createClient({ * account: privateKeyToAccount('0x...'), * chain: tempo.extend({ feeToken: '0x20c0000000000000000000000000000000000001' }), * transport: http(), * }) * * const hash = await Actions.receivePolicy.burn(client, { * receipt: '0x...', * }) * ``` * * @param client - Client. * @param parameters - Parameters. * @returns The transaction hash. */ export declare function burn<chain extends Chain | undefined, account extends Account | undefined>(client: Client<Transport, chain, account>, parameters: burn.Parameters<chain, account>): Promise<burn.ReturnValue>; } & { address: Address; } & { data: Hex; to: Address; }; } /** * Sets the receive policy for the calling account. * * A receive policy controls which TIP-20 tokens and which senders an account * accepts. Inbound transfers and mints that violate the policy are not * reverted – instead the funds are redirected to the `ReceivePolicyGuard` and * can be reclaimed later (see {@link claim}). * * @example * ```ts * import { createClient, http } from 'viem' * import { tempo } from 'viem/chains' * import { Actions } from 'viem/tempo' * import { privateKeyToAccount } from 'viem/accounts' * * const client = createClient({ * account: privateKeyToAccount('0x...'), * chain: tempo.extend({ feeToken: '0x20c0000000000000000000000000000000000001' }), * transport: http(), * }) * * const hash = await Actions.receivePolicy.set(client, { * senderPolicyId: 'allow-all', * tokenPolicyId: 'allow-all', * claimer: 'self', * }) * ``` * * @param client - Client. * @param parameters - Parameters. * @returns The transaction hash. */ export declare function set<chain extends Chain | undefined, account extends Account | undefined>(client: Client<Transport, chain, account>, parameters: set.Parameters<chain, account>): Promise<set.ReturnValue>;
